Bonus Scoop: EastEnders' Nina Wadia
Published Tuesday, Oct 14 2008, 06:00 BST | By Kris Green | Add comment

Click here for the main interview. However, stick around here if you fancy reading some bonus bits. My 'outtakes' include Nina's passion for cooking, her love of comedy and how she'd love to film a special week of EastEnders in Pakistan!
You've got an absolutely great screen rapport with little Maisie Smith, who plays Tiffany, haven't you?
"She's brilliant. She's one of those very, very rare child actors who is extremely natural. It's great to work with her."
Do you draw the inspiration for Zainab from your own experiences? How much like Zainab are you?
"Hopefully as far away as possible from her! To be honest, one of the reasons I chose to do an accent for Zainab was to make myself more different from her. There's a fine line of people out there that confuse the two, but when people do meet me, I hope that people see that we're extremely different. My inspiration from her comes from the writers. We have fabulous writers who have the ability to create this character who can be so blunt and abrasive, but at the same time get away with it because she does it in such a funny way. That's the key to Zainab for me. I want to create a character who people genuinely love to hate. It's fun to play. I've played a lot of nurses and civil servants, who are quite boring, so it's nice to be playing a bitch."
Would you like to see a special week in EastEnders where the Masoods go to Pakistan to visit their relatives?
"Oh my goodness, are you kidding me? That would be an absolute dream come true. I don't know if EastEnders has that kind of budget! It would be great if we could take some other characters with us."
We know Zainab's a good cook. Do you enjoy cooking, too?
"I love cooking, I absolutely adore it. Playing the fear of cooking as an actual fear is not an easy task for an actor! I had to really keep a straight face. That and having to say 'The Book of Spice', was another one where we had several outtakes. There isn't even a name for the fear of cooking, either!"
You've had quite a few moments on EastEnders. Do you miss the type of comedy you used to do?
"Yes, very much. The nice thing with EastEnders, though, is that they do accommodate you going off to do other things. I've got a couple of projects that I filmed prior to joining EastEnders that are coming out. There's a film I did called 'I Can't Think Straight', which is a lesbian comedy, which I hope will be out soon. There's a Radio 4 thing I did called Fags, Mags And Bags, which had one of the writers from Goodness Gracious Me contributing. So, yes, I do miss comedy, but that's why I try and make sure that there's a comic side to Zainab!"
Has there been a standout funny moment on set for you?
"Too numerous to mention! Probably one that stands out for me is my inability to say the word 'clock' correctly. I'll leave the rest to you…"
